A1 Idiom Neutral

気が合う

ki ga au

Get along well

Bedeutung

To have similar personalities or interests and enjoy each other's company.

🌍

Kultureller Hintergrund

Harmony is key. This phrase is a polite way to show you value the other person. In many cultures, 'clicking' is a universal experience of friendship.

💡

Use it often

It's a very positive phrase to use with new friends.
